First, it’s essential to understand what a nicotine buzz is. When smokers consume nicotine, whether through cigarettes or vaping, they experience a sensation often described as a buzz, characterized by feelings of relaxation, heightened alertness, and mild euphoria. This effect is primarily due to nicotine’s ability to stimulate the release of neurotransmitters, such as dopamine, in the brain.
In traditional cigarettes, nicotine is absorbed quickly and efficiently into the bloodstream. Smokers typically experience a rapid buzz because the combustion process creates an instant release of nicotine. On the other hand, vaping involves heating e-liquids containing nicotine, which may lead to a different absorption rate and overall experience.
For Filipino smokers transitioning to vaping, it’s crucial to consider the nicotine concentration in e-liquids. Vape products are available in various nicotine strengths, allowing users to choose a level that suits their preferences. Many novice vapers may opt for lower nicotine concentrations, which may lead to a less intense buzz. On the contrary, experienced vapers who select higher concentrations can achieve a buzz comparable to traditional smoking.
Additionally, the vaping device used plays a significant role in the nicotine experience. Devices with adjustable wattage and temperature settings can enhance the vapor production and nicotine delivery, making it possible for users to obtain a potent buzz. For instance, sub-ohm vaping devices create larger vapor clouds, which may provide a more satisfying nicotine hit.
